Gal et al (2017) reported a family with autosomal dominant mitochondrial myopathy and ataxia caused by a monoallelic MSTO1 variant (PMID: 28554942). Subsequently, the variant involved (rs762798018) has been reclassified as a variant of unknown significance, this is because Gal et al (2023)(PMID:37431817) have retracted their claim that there is a direct link between the variant and the patients' myopathy and ataxia phenotypes.
There are no further reports of monoallelic Myopathy, mitochondrial, and ataxia (OMIM:617675).
